Planting Hope, Growing Change : Celebrating World Habitat Day 2024!
Scottish high students made a lasting impact in Gurugram by planting 100 saplings of shady trees like Tamarind, Muringa, Kala Siras, Amaltas, Arjun, Papri Kachnaar & Lemon at Karma Lakelands!
After attending an insightful orientation on Aravalli forests & it’s conservation, by the environmentalist Ms. Diki Bhutia, our young Highlanders took eco-friendly action towards sustainable urbanization.
Their dedication inspires us to strive for a greener, more sustainable future!
